Understanding Wireless Charging Technology
How Wireless Charging Works
Wireless charging, also known as inductive charging, relies on the principle of electromagnetic induction. It involves a transmitter coil in the charging pad and a receiver coil in the compatible device. When you place your device on the charging pad, an alternating current flowing through the transmitter coil creates a fluctuating magnetic field. This magnetic field induces a current in the receiver coil of your device, which then gets converted into electrical energy to charge the battery.

Limitations of Wireless Charging
Despite its convenience, wireless charging has some limitations:
- Slower charging speeds compared to wired charging.
- Requires compatible devices and charging pads.
- Can generate heat during charging, potentially affecting battery life over the long term.
